Barb Williams of Alibar Aussies shows Champion Australian Sheperds.Her dogs participate in Conformation,Agliltiy,Rally-o ,Obedience and pet therapy.Barbs Alibar Kennels has set the bar for Australian sheperds in Nova Scotia with Barbs being the first Aussies to recieve a Conformation Championship and a High in Trial in our province as well as having the first Nova Scotian bred Aussie to ever win a Best Puppy in Show in Ns,Group 1st Placings in Ns and the first Maritime Aussie to place in the top 10 Aussies in Canada for the year 2000. ..Barbs aussies show in the CKC Group 7(Herding). Crystal Flemming Ctb.ccs of Medway Kennels shows & breeds Champion Rough Coated Collies.Crystal is a dog trainer & groomer,as well as participating in conformation,rally-o,obedience and agility with her beautiful dogs.Her Rough Collies show in CKC group 7(Herding). Jennifer Stockman of Cocoabeach Kennels shows and breeds Champion Dalmatians.Jennifer is a student at the police academy inPEI.As well as working on becoming a police officer she particpates in comformation showing,trains her dogs in obedience and works with some of her Dals in the St.Johns Ambulance Therapy Dog Program.Her Dals are shown in the CKC Group 6(Non-Sporting Group) |
